Drive Her Wheels

The 1986 Cadillac Fleetwood/DeVille is a large luxury sedan with a 4.1L engine, automatic transmission, and runs on regular gasoline. Known for its spacious interior and smooth ride, it offers a classic design with comfort-focused features. While its size may appeal to those prioritizing roominess, its handling and fuel efficiency reflect its era.

What is the fuel efficiency of a 1986 Cadillac Fleetwood/DeVille?

The 1986 Cadillac Fleetwood/DeVille with a 4.1L engine averages around 15-17 MPG in the city and 20-22 MPG on the highway. It runs on regular gasoline, making fuel costs relatively affordable for a large luxury car of its era.

How reliable is a 1986 Cadillac Fleetwood/DeVille?

The 1986 Fleetwood/DeVille is generally reliable for its age if well-maintained. As with any older vehicle, regular upkeep is essential. Its simple mechanical design makes repairs easier compared to modern cars, but finding parts may require some effort.

What are the main features of the Cadillac Fleetwood/DeVille?

The 1986 Cadillac Fleetwood/DeVille offers luxury features like plush seating, smooth ride quality, power windows/locks, and ample trunk space. It's known for comfort rather than performance, making it ideal for relaxed cruising.
